IT Field Technician
2 weeks ago
Job Summary:
We are seeking a dedicated and skilled Field Technician to join our dynamic team at Series Consulting (MSP). The Field Technician will be responsible for providing on-site technical support and troubleshooting services to our clients, ensuring their IT systems are operational, secure, and efficient. This role involves traveling to client locations to resolve issues related to hardware, software, networks, and other IT services.
Key Responsibilities:
Provide on-site technical support for a variety of IT-related issues, including hardware, software, and networking problems.
Install, configure, and maintain IT equipment such as desktops, laptops, servers, printers, and networking devices.
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ues related to operating systems, applications, and network connectivity.
Perform routine maintenance, updates, and upgrades for client systems.
Provide remote support when necessary, utilizing remote desktop tools.
Collaborate with internal teams to escalate and resolve complex issues.
Ensure clients' IT infrastructure is running optimally and securely.
Document and track service requests, incidents, and resolutions using the company's ticketing system.
Perform site assessments and audits to ensure IT equipment is properly configured and meets client needs.
Educate clients on best practices for IT security and data protection.
Maintain up-to-date knowledge of emerging technologies, industry trends, and MSP best practices.
Requirements:
High school diploma or equivalent (Associate's or Bachelor's degree in IT or related field preferred).
3+ years of experience in a similar field technician or IT support role.
Strong knowledge of operating systems (Windows, macOS, Linux) and troubleshooting skills.
Experience with hardware installations, upgrades, and repairs.
Proficiency in network setups, configurations, and troubleshooting (routers, switches, firewalls, etc.).
Familiarity with common software applications, security tools, and backup solutions.
Excellent customer service and communication skills.
Ability to work independently and manage time effectively.
Willingness to travel to client locations as needed (may involve occasional overnight stays).
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.
CompTIA A+, Network+, or similar certifications are a plus.
Experience in an MSP environment is preferred.
Work Environment:
Fast-paced, client-focused setting.
Occasional on-call or after-hours work may be required.
Must be able to lift and carry equipment up to 20kg.
Job Types: Full-time, Permanent
Pay: $60,000.00 – $75,000.00 per year
